The financial implications of digital broadcasting transformation extend much beyond traditional advertising revenue structures, providing fresh monetisation paths whilst testing established industry methods. Subscription-based services have emerged as viable options to conventional advertising-supported broadcasting, offering audiences get more info ad-free experiences in exchange for regular subscription. This shift has actually necessitated careful consideration of rate strategies and content value offers to attract and retain subscribers in competitive markets. Additionally, the emergence of blended models combining membership charges with targeted advertising has actually given media corporations with diversified revenue streams that can withstand economic fluctuations. The capability to collect detailed audience data has actually improved the precision of advertising targeting, making advertising content much more pertinent to audiences, while boosting its value to marketers.
